“Every three months we must update our drones because the Russians find countermeasures. Only the long-range attack drone Liutyi, one of the largest in our fleet, has undergone more than 200 modifications since its creation. One of the smallest models we used on the battlefield, the Shrike, was produced in only a few hundred units per month at the start of the conflict. Today we have reached over 70,000.” This is what a Ukrainian Ministry of Defence official, attending the Farnborough International Airshow in England, told Adnkronos in an interview.
At the Ukrainian stand some of the remotely piloted aircraft currently used in the fight against Russia are on display. Military experts from around the world are highly interested: these drones are tangible evidence of how the conflict has become a continuous technological war, where innovation moves so fast that solutions considered cutting-edge become obsolete within months. “These aircraft are no longer just tools for the front line,” the official—who preferred to remain anonymous for security reasons—explains, “but platforms capable of reshaping the conflict’s strategic map. It is with aircraft like the Liutyi, which can carry a 50-kilogram warhead, that our forces have struck key targets deep inside Russian territory, including oil refineries and facilities near Moscow and St. Petersburg. Alongside these operate jet-powered models such as the Peklo, able to fly up to 700 km/h with a range of 700 kilometers.”
The volume of firing reflects an unprecedented quantitative escalation on both sides, the Kyiv representative says: “Russia sends between 300 and 400 drones over Ukrainian skies each night, combining Shahed attack drones, decoys and reconnaissance UAVs. On our side, we respond by launching thousands of drones daily, including FPV aircraft, interceptors and reconnaissance systems.” These figures are corroborated by Adrian Yablonskyi, manager at Skyfall, a Ukrainian company that specializes in building remote aerial platforms. “At the start of the conflict we produced only a few hundred per month, using technology that today I would call medieval, even though only four years have passed since the war began. Today we manufacture hundreds of thousands of units per month, including the smallest model used by our army, the Shrike—25 centimeters long, able to carry up to 3 kilograms of munitions, cruise at up to 120 km/h and travel up to 30 kilometers.”
Using these inexpensive domestically developed interceptor drones, Kyiv achieves a 95 percent shoot-down rate of Russian kamikaze drones, neutralizing between 250 and 270 drones on an average wave of 300. Electronic warfare, however, severely shortens the service life of reconnaissance UAVs on the front: a reconnaissance drone today has an estimated lifespan of three to five days. This dynamic highlights a deep economic imbalance. As the Ukrainian representative notes: “Trying to counter mass attacks with only traditional weapon systems is unsustainable. Consider the Middle East: if a city like Dubai were attacked by 300 drones in one night and attempted to stop them with Patriot missiles costing millions each, the financial toll would be devastating. Sustainability depends on inexpensive FPV drones, originally costing around $500, which can inflict significant damage at very low cost.”
Despite Ukraine’s technological updates and production capacity, the Defence Ministry sees the conflict as potentially endless. “Above all, it is a wearing process that will not stop because the technology keeps evolving,” the Kyiv official concludes, “and it could soon threaten other European countries, from the Baltic states to Poland and even Italy. With low-cost, mass-produced drones, any location in the world can become a potential military target.” For this reason, Kyiv aims to lead European and NATO partners by sharing its frontline experience, combining Western technology with its own capacity to produce cheap, effective drones at industrial scale, with the goal of using them to defend national territories.
